Definition

Noun: 1. A person who is addicted to a narcotic drug: This is the primary and most specific meaning. It refers to someone physically or psychologically dependent on an illegal drug, especially heroin or other opioids. 2. A person who is an ardent enthusiast or devotee of something: This informal, figurative use describes someone with an intense, almost compulsive interest in a particular activity or subject, similar to an addiction.

Usage and Examples
  • Noun (Drug Addict):
    • The shelter provides support and meals for homeless junkies.
    • He was arrested for selling drugs to a known junky.
  • Noun (Enthusiast):
    • My brother is a total computer junky; he spends all his free time coding.
    • She's a fitness junky who goes to the gym twice a day.
Important Usage Notes
  • The term "junky" is considered informal, derogatory, and stigmatizing when referring to a drug addict. More neutral or clinical terms like "person with a substance use disorder", "addict", or "user" are often preferred in professional or sensitive contexts.
  • The spelling "junkie" is significantly more common than "junky" for both meanings.
  • The figurative use (e.g., "fitness junky") is very common in casual speech and is generally not considered offensive, though it remains informal.

Advanced / Figurative Usage
  • The structure "[Subject] + junky/junkie" is commonly used to create compound nouns describing an enthusiast.
    • A news junkie (someone obsessed with following the news).
    • A sugar junkie (someone with a strong craving for sugary foods).
    • An adrenaline junkie (someone who seeks out thrilling, dangerous activities).
